Retail veteran Browett joining Octopus board as non-executive

Retail guru John Browett has been appointed to the board of fund manager Octopus Investments as non-executive director.

Browett, best known for heading Dixons Retail for five years between 2007 and 2012, is currently the boss of homewares store Dunelm.

He also had stints as chief executive of Monsoon Accessorize, boss of Tesco’s online arm Tesco.com and also sits on the board of EasyJet. He worked for tech giant Apple in California as senior vice-president of retail after leaving Dixons in 2012 – but left after just six months.

Octopus offers funds to financial advisers and investors and uses the cash raised to take venture capital-like stakes in fledgling companies, many retail-orientated.

It has previously backed startups such as snack box provider Graze.com, cab hailing app Kabbee, Secret Escapes and Lovefilm.com.
